Electorate: 4,056,370
Total valid votes: 1,413,036
Turnout: 34.8
Number of postal votes cast: 296,833
Number of proxy votes cast: 3,453
Number of rejected votes: 9,206
Table of detailed results
| Party / description | Total number of votes cast | Percentage of votes cast | Number of seats won | Elected members |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| British National Party | 121,967 | 8.6 | ||
| Christian Party | 18,784 | 1.3 | ||
| Conservative Party | 396,847 | 28.1 | 2 | Philip Bradbourn, Malcolm Harbour |
| English Democrats | 32,455 | 2.3 | ||
| Green Party | 88,244 | 6.2 | ||
| Jury Team | 8,721 | 0.6 | ||
| Labour Party | 240,201 | 17.0 | 1 | Michael Cashman |
| Liberal Democrats | 170,246 | 12.0 | 1 | Liz Lynne |
| No2EU: Yes to Democracy | 13,415 | 0.9 | ||
| Pro Democracy: Libertas.eu | 6,961 | 0.5 | ||
| Socialist Labour | 14,724 | 1.0 | ||
| UK Independence Party | 300,471 | 21.3 | 2 | Mike Nattrass, Nikki Sinclaire |

- Electorate: The number of electors eligible to vote at this election.
- Valid votes: The total number of valid votes cast.
- Postal votes counted: The total number of postal votes which went forward to the count after postal ballot verification.
- Proxies issued: The total number of electors who appointed proxies to vote on their behalf.
- Rejected ballot: The number of ballot papers which was declared invalid for one or more of the following reasons:
- the ballot paper did not contain the official mark
- where the voter had voted for more than the specified number of candidates
- where the ballot paper contained writing or a mark by which the voter could be identified
- where the ballot paper was unmarked or where it was unclear what the voter had intended
- (A ballot paper may also be rejected in part).
